HELP us RAISE THE ROOF: In 2010 my aunt Chamine and her three small children passed away when their home collapsed on them in the Haiti earthquake. Chamine moved to Port-au-Prince just three months prior to the earthquake because she couldn't farm enough food to keep her family alive.

My aunt Chamine meant so much to us because she had the purest of hearts. She always had a kind word and a warm smile on her face, always willing to help anyone, sharing whatever little she had with the next person, whether she knew you or not. Since that tragic day, in honor of my aunt Chamine and her three children's memory, my sisters (Gilberthe and Claudia), my best friend Marquita, and I have been on a quest to make sure that other women and children in my native homeland of Haiti can provide food for their families in the rural countryside. While many saw the destruction and devastation of the earthquake and questioned the ability of the Haitian people to rise from the rubble. We, the founders of the Lighthouse LANDS Project dared to believe that where there is life, there is hope!

Our family believed in this vision so much that they have donated over 300 acres of land to us, and now we need your help to build our FIRST COMMUNITY LEARNING CENTER. This center will be used as a place to teach sustainable farming techniques in all areas to the women employing the latest scientific and technological innovations, provide a nutritious meal to their children utilizing the crops they harvest, educate them on basic business principles & entrepreneurship, as well as serve as shelter for those women who are homeless.

The core mission of the Lighthouse LANDS Project is to overcome hunger and poverty in Haiti. Our vision for accomplishing this task is to develop learning communities on the donated land in the Haitian department of Grand'Anse. The learning communities use a twofold methodology consisting of agriculture and architecture solutions to support the Lighthouse LANDS Project value of empowerment, innovation, sustainability and multiplication.
